Eligibility
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: ?The disease was caused by accident, fall, blow and other trauma which was diagnosed as brain injury by CT or MRI; ?The onset time was greater than 28 days; ?Diagnosed as vegetative state or minimum consciousness state by referring to the modified Coma Recovery Scale ; ?The patient had stable vital signs and sleep-wake cycle.
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: ?Unstable vital signs; ? Presence of fever, infection or acute infectious disease; ?Various chronic diseases such as malignant tumors, chronic heart failure, liver failure, kidney and lung insufficiency, and rheumatic immunity diseases;?History of mental disorders; ? Received antiepileptic, depression drug recently;?Cranial defect or artificial skull repair; ? Failure to obtain blood specimens or withdrawal
